The White Sox avoided a three-game sweep with a 3-1 win over the Astros in Houston. Tim Anderson hit a solo homer for Chicago, which stopped a three-game skid. Chris Volstad picked up the win in relief of starter Carson Fulmer, who left after retiring only one batter in the first due to a blister.
Brian McCann belted a solo homer for Houston, which had won its previous six. Dallas Keuchel fanned seven, but allowed two runs in six innings to fall to 13-and-5.
The White Sox are home tonight against Kansas City.
